Christoph Schnauß: von wegen "Teufelszeugs" ...

Beitrag lesen

hi

Hört sich für mich jetzt komisch an, kann aber sein. Bin KEIN Javascript-Experte - alles Teufelszeug! ;-)

ach was, von wegen ... der Code für so ein "on the fly" erzeugtes Frameset ist ganz einfach:

function openframe () {
document.open("text/html");
document.write('<meta http-equiv="Content-Language" content="de">');
document.write('<meta http-equiv="Content-Type" content="text/html; charset=windows-1252">');
   document.write('<title>Christoph Schnauß</title>');
document.write('</head>');
document.write('<frameset framespacing="0" frameborder="0" cols="*,85%">');
document.write('<frame name="links" scrolling="no" src="inhalt.htm">');
document.write('<frame name="main" src="main.htm">')
document.write('</frameset>');
document.write('</body>');
document.write('</html>');
document.close();
}

Einiges davon könntest du sogar weglassen, andrerseits kann man eben auch noch hinzufügen, was man hinzufügen möchte. Die Funktion "openframe" wird wie jede andere auch behandelt, also kannst du sie nach Belieben gleich mit "onLoad" beim Seitenaufruf starten, oder irgendein button übernimmt es mit "...onClick=javascript:..."

Überhaupt kein "Teufelszeugs" ;-))

Christoph S.